The hundreds of species of Drosophila in Hawaii exhibit different mating rituals. This isolating mechanism is

A. Prezygotic and behavioral.
B. Prezygotic and temporal.
C. Prezygotic and geographical.
D. Postzygotic and mechanical.
E. Prezygotic and ecological.

1 Answer

7 votes

Answer:

This isolating mechanism is Prezygotic and behavioral.

Option: (A)

Step-by-step explanation:

  • Drosophila is a genus of flies which is called 'vinegar flies' or 'small fruit flies' or 'wine flies'.
  • Reproductive isolation means that different species might live together, but their own properties prevent them from 'interbreeding'.
  • Preventing the "fertilization of eggs" is called prezygotic isolation.
  • Temporal isolation, behavioral isolation, habitat isolation, gametic isolation, mechanical isolation are prezygotic isolating mechanism.
  • Behavioral isolation refers when two populations belonging to same species will develop some kind of differences in behavior, typically in 'mating rituals'.
